We are seeking a Medical Science Liaison ( MSL) or Senior MSL to join us our Breast Oncology team ! This role serves as the local medical voice of AZ in the disease area of interest and builds a local medical strategy to improve patient care and outcomes in their territory. The MSL is an established field-based professional with extensive scientific clinical and therapeutic area expertise responsible for providing medical and scientific support for AstraZenecas oncology marketed products new indications for current products and compounds in development.
*** Territory Northern NY Northern NJ- CT
What youll do
Act as the local medical leader responsible for developing a tailored strategy to meet the AZ USMA priorities in the disease area as well as the local specificities and patient needs.
Develop strong working relationships in different external business settings ( e.g. academia hospitals managed markets private practices)
Lead scientific exchanges with oncologists and key members of the MDT.
Lead peer to peer scientific/medical interactions
Gather insights on the treatment landscape evolving healthcare environment and practice barrier to optimal treatment and patient care or opportunities to improve outcomes of patients with cancer
Discuss with KOLs data and educational gaps to ensure adequate use of our medicines and to inform our R&D strategy to address patient needs
Stay current with scientific knowledge and attend relevant scientific meetings and conferences.
Collaborate with Clin ops on trials from feasibility to execution
Minimum Qualifications
Advanced scientific degree ( i.e. Pharm D MD/DO PhD PA or NP) in a relevant health science or clinical discipline
Ability to express ideas clearly in written documentation one-on-one conversations and in small group dialogues Ability to navigate within a matrixial environment
Ability to navigate within a matrixial environment
2 years of MSL experience or relevant therapeutic area experience
Demonstrated expertise in discussing scientific content and context to multiple audiences
Strong understanding of clinical study design and protocols
Basic understanding of the Healthcare system clinical trial methodology statistics and regulatory environment
Excellent project management ability
Ability to travel (40-60% by car train and plane domestic)
Preferred Qualifications
Doctorate strongly preferred in a health science or clinical discipline

The annual base pay for this position ranges from $174455-$261682. Base pay offered may vary depending on multiple individualized factors including market location job-related knowledge skills and addition our positions offer a short-term incentive bonus opportunity and eligibility to participate in our equity-based long-term incentive program. Benefits offered include a qualified retirement program 401(k) plan; paid vacation and holidays; paid leaves; and health benefits including medical prescription drug dental and vision coverage in accordance with the terms and conditions of the applicable plans.
